Abstract

Introduction (problem statement and relevance). In the Russian Federation, automobile transport plays one of the key roles in the economy carrying out more than half of all passenger and cargo transportation. At the same time, its operation has a negative impact on the environment and population health, especially in the cities. This is largely due to the non-exhaust emissions containing hazardous cancerogenic substances. Therefore, a task of studying the chemical composition of these emissions arisesThe purpose of the study is to show the main components of the chemical composition of non-exhaust emissions, to assess the level of their relative toxicological hazard, and to develop the sampling procedure for tyre and roadway wear emissions.Methodology and research methods. On the basis of domestic and foreign materials, the method of system analysis of results of studies of chemical composition of non-exhaust emissions has been used.Scientific novelty and results. The main chemical components of non-exhaust emissions affecting the health of the population of large cities have been considered, the sampling procedure for particulate matters from tyre and roadway wear has been developed.Practical significance. The information on the main components of non-exhaust emissions affecting the health of the population of large cities has been summarized, the original sampling procedure for selective analysis of tyre and roadway wear products has been developed.
